The Western Force is delighted to announce the appointment of Mark Ozich as the new attack coach.

Ozich joins the Force from New Zealand provincial club side, Hawke’s Bay, where he was head coach since 2017. He also enjoyed a season as the Highlanders Super Rugby Aoteroa U20s head coach this year.

Vastly experienced in his craft, Ozich has led Hawke’s Bay to the 2020 Mitre 10 Cup championship division title and the Ranfurly Shield during his time with the club.

Western Force chief executive officer Tony Lewis is thrilled to have Ozich on board.

“Mark (Ozich) is a fantastic addition to the coaching team. He is a coach that has achieved and understands success, having won two national title school titles and winning silverware with Hawke’s Bay in recent years,” Lewis explained.

“He is an exceptional educator and communicator who will instil confidence and belief in the squad to be the leading force in Super Rugby.”
